-
Необходимо разработать программу типа картотеки, для ввода идентификационных даных: Фио, паспорт, место работы и пр.
Причем пользователю должна предоставляться возможность добавлять поля данных.
С чего начать, какие компоненты использовать.
По сути программа небольшая. Какую испольовать СУБД или вообще без СУБД обойтись? Записей планируется не больше 1000.
Стоит ли приступать к изучению SQL?
Спасибо.
-
Стоит ли приступать к изучению SQL?
еще вчера.
причем независимо от того, будет писаться эта программа или нет.
-
Медвежонок Пятачок © (09.11.11 13:11) [1]
вот ищу в гуглях, а попадается ерунда.
За прямую ссылку на книжку обещаю апплодисменты.
-
начни не с конца, а с начала.
не с "какие камапанеты", а с
кто будет заполнять
сколько заполняльщиков будет всего.
что надо будет делать, когда они все заполнят.
-
> Медвежонок Пятачок © (09.11.11 13:49) [3]
заполнять будет один человек - т.е монопользовательская
по окончанию
фильтровать, выдавать график, респечатывать анкеты, таблицы(список по всем или нескольким полям)
-
> RGV © (09.11.11 13:06)
> Причем пользователю должна предоставляться возможность добавлять
> поля данных.
Ошибка в "консерватории", как правило.
Дирижера - на свалку.
-
заполнять будет один человек
Причем пользователю должна предоставляться возможность добавлять
> поля данных.
Дай ему микрософт эксель и не парь моск людям.
-
... и пока он его заполняет и добавляет поля данных
кури запросы к воркбуку экселя через оледб.
хотя это лишнее.
графики таблицы и фильтрацию он и без тебя прекрасно сделает и распечатает.
причем уже сейчас и безглючно, а не через три месяца и с глюком на глюке.
-
> Jeer © (09.11.11 14:24) [5]
Ну хорошо... а как по другому?
Есть поля фио , паспорт, серия итд. а пользователю к этому нужно добавить еще какие нибудь данные разного типа(Blob,string,boolean) , которые нельзя заранее точно знать, по этим данным он будет фильтровать. как можно это реаализовать по другому без добавления полей?
> Медвежонок Пятачок © (09.11.11 14:29) [6]
Убил меня наповал.
Всякую инициативу и интуазазизм во мне убиваете. А мож ну его.... программирование.... А то их.... программистов развелось... как собак не резаных.... мол скачал дельфу с торрента скопипастил код с делфимастеров и уже кул-программер. Зачем они... программисты.... вообще нужны ведь ексель же есть.
Ну не убивайте меня уже. Мне и без Вас не сладко.
Не устраивает ексель. Нужен программа+опыт разработки.
А сюда я обратился чтоб мастера подтолкнули, с чего начать, какую субд лучше использовать, что почитать по этому поводу в конце концов похлопали по плечу... мол... давай парень... дерзай, ищи, вот тебе курс направления
-
Не устраивает ексель. Нужен программа+опыт разработки.
Опыт твой никому кроме тебя не нужен.
Заказчику же нужно решение.
У тебя оно появится через месяц и кривое.
-
кроме того, я тебе реально хороший вариант посоветовал.
Excel.
Пока юзер будет набивать туда данные и мечтать о том, какие бы еще поля туда всунуть, ты изучай запросы через адо к листу/именованному диапазону в книге excel.
К тому времени, когда данные будут готовы, ты уже будешь уметь ими манипулировать.
Из делфи.
-
Пятачок дело говорит - надо определиться, что тебе нужно - "шашечки" или ехать.
Если "шашечки", т.е. научиться программировать, то в папке Demos берутся примеры, исследуются и потом делается свой проект по "рыбе". Кстати, программирование и проектирование баз данных - это хоть и рядом стоящие, но все же разные вещи.
Если "ехать", то вариант с офисом, ИМХО, - оптимальнейший. А программировать и там можно - есть васик + вижуал-контролы самого офиса.
-
Мой друг(директор одной небольшой компании) попросил меня об такой программе (бесплатно разумеется) для него лично, я ему сказал что с бд дело никогда не имел, пока научусь.. короче он меня не торопит, дал свободное время 5мес-2года на учебу и вконце концов на результат. Т.е я хочу сказать, что это не срочно. Конечно же я ему подскажу на счет Excel. Может оно и верно нехай забивають. Но дело в том, что кроме обычных текстовых данных есть еще и фото, а возможно и сканы каких то документов, можно конечно их складывать в папку какую-нибудь а в екселе вводить ссылку.
Далее.. вы все-таки предлагаете работать с таблицей в екселе через программу (написаную на дельфи), думаете это будет лучше?
Вполне возможно... если программа приглянется.... может быть заключен договор, т.е. речь идет об оплате,
-
> выдавать график
а график чего можно выдать по картотеке?
-
> RGV © (09.11.11 15:03) [8]
>
>
> > Jeer © (09.11.11 14:24) [5]
>
> Ну хорошо... а как по другому?
Ну ты прикинь: один пользователь добавил поле Face и пихает туда физиномии клиентов, другой добавил поле Images для этих же целей, третий добавил поле PhotoLink в которым, по его мнению, будут храниться web-ссылки на те же физии, размещенные на каком-либо хостинге.
И шо ?
-
> Ну ты прикинь: один пользователь добавил поле Face и пихает
> туда физиномии клиентов, другой добавил поле Images для
> этих же целей
ну такие поля можно и на этапе проектирования предусмотреть.
Другое дело, что можно дать возможность добавлять какие-то доп. атрибуты в ограниченном диапазоне типов данных (int, float, string). Есть опасность разведения помойки, но тут уже от круга пользователей зависит
-
> RGV © (09.11.11 15:03) [8]
> А сюда я обратился чтоб мастера подтолкнули, с чего начать,
> какую субд лучше использовать, что почитать по этому поводу
> в конце концов похлопали по плечу... мол... давай парень.
> .. дерзай, ищи, вот тебе курс направления
Поплач ешё...
А субд, так это ж понятно - ораклу и самую навароченную.
А что прочитать, так без проблем www.google.com, если так лень в бличайший магазин зайти.
Хлопая по плечу... давай парень... дерзай, курс направления дан в предыдущем предложении.
PS. Не слущай никого.
PPS. Портит мировая помойка подрастающее поколение, дальше баттонокидательства сами продвинуться не могут :-(
-
Мне надо нарисовать картину, вот такую, такую, такую, но штобы если что, "пользователь" сам мог подрисовать чего-нить... :))))
-
> кроме обычных текстовых данных есть еще и фото, а возможно
> и сканы каких то документов
Ёхель вообще-то никак не препятствует запуздыриванию графических объектов на рабочие листы своих рабочих книг. Хоть порноклипы туда запуздыривай - Ёхель все с удовольствием схавает)
-
> RGV © (09.11.11 13:06)
> Фио, паспорт, место работы и пр.
> С чего начать
С изучения законодательства насчет персональных данных. Я абсолютно серьезно.
-
Самое главное сразу взять AlphaSkin и DevExpress остальное все фигня.
-
> С изучения законодательства насчет персональных данных. Я абсолютно серьезно.
Кстати да, +100500
-
> clickmaker © (09.11.11 17:20) [13]
Ну для примера Сколько человек проживает в с.Нюхосранске, сколько в с.дрыщинск, или сколько человек принято на работу по годам например 2008,2009,2010,2011
> С изучения законодательства насчет персональных данных.
> Я абсолютно серьезно.
Я в курсе ...по работе сталкивался.
> Andy BitOff © (09.11.11 22:09) [20]
А причем тут AlphaSkin, или так... издёвки ради.... мол глядите какой я крутой над сопляками
-
> попросил меня об такой программе (бесплатно разумеется)
> для него лично
> Конечно же я ему подскажу на счет Excel
для бесплатно, надо подсказывать не ексел а калк из опенофиса
и нафига в принципе небольшой фирме с десятком человек картотека с сортировками фильтрацией и прочей лабудой?
а еще компы неожиданно ломаются и капец вашей картотеке :)
посоветуй ему папку в сейфе и карандаш простой
-
>посоветуй ему папку в сейфе и карандаш простой
ИМХО, самое оптимальное решение
-
> а еще компы неожиданно ломаются и капец вашей картотеке
> :)
>
> посоветуй ему папку в сейфе
а сейфы взламываются -)
-
>а сейфы взламываются -)
А компы с серверами, конечно, нет :))))